CNAs guarantee the well-being of their individuals by doing a variety of tasks that assist with everyday living tasks. Because CNAs normally invest more time with people than nurses or medical professionals, they comprehend their behaviors and wellness conditions. They are familiar with each patient, their regular behaviors, and their general state of health and wellness and are usually the first to notice physical or emotional changes.

CNA DutiesIndividual tasks can vary based upon where a CNA jobs and the type of people they serve, yet typical responsibilities include: Responding to telephone call buttons and informing registered nurses to emergenciesMonitoring individual requirements and reporting any kind of issues to various other health care personnelHelping individuals with their everyday requirements, such as eating, showering, clothing, and toiletingEnsuring client convenience by transforming bed linens, loading water containers, and positioning items so they remain in reachRepositioning individuals in bedsHelping patients move from a bed to a chair or mobility device and backAssisting with lifting people from their bed to evaluation tables, medical tables, or stretchersDepending on state policies and center requirements, some CNAs may carry out added innovative duties that include: Measuring and recording food and liquid consumptionAccompanying patients to off-site medical professional appointmentsStocking or releasing clinical supplies, such as dressing packs or treatment traysMeasuring crucial signs, consisting of blood stress, oxygen degree, and temperatureExplaining clinical treatments and examinations to people and their familiesDispensing medicine as prescribedChanging dressings and bandagesSetting up devices such as oxygen tents, mobile radiograph (X-ray) devices, or IVsAssisting in small medical treatments As their titles suggest, qualified nursing assistants "help" registered nurses and other doctors instead of functioning as main registered nurses themselves.


For CNAs to practice, they have to be under the guidance of signed up nurses or accredited functional registered nurses. Due to the fact that they are not legitimately liable for the treatment of the people, they should practice under those who are. CNAs work in different medical care settings, including basic and specialty medical facilities, taking care of homes, aided living facilities, and rehab facilities.

The patient populations CNAs work with can additionally differ along with the job setting. CNAs who function in nursing homes deal with elderly individuals, while those that work in recovery facilities might interface with clients of all ages with different disorders or conditions.


As a CNA, you have an abundance of choices. As with any type of career, there are advantages and disadvantages to going after an occupation as a CNA.


Unlike some nursing degree programs that call for learners to finish a collection variety of prerequisite courses prior to also being confessed, CNA programs require only a high institution diploma or GED.The Bureau of Labor Statistics projects that jobs for nursing aides will certainly grow by 8% between 2020-2030, causing the development of greater than 115,000 new tasks in enhancement to those that appear because of job turnover.


As a CNA, you will consistently be revealed to registered nurses and the jobs they do, which can assist you identify whether you wish to go after that course. The work of a CNA can frequently feel thankless, yet in reality, it greatly improves the lives of those they offer. Apart from doing day-to-day jobs, CNAs are familiar with their people and can offer as bright spots in their daysespecially during tough times when family can't visit.

As the listing of responsibilities highlighted over suggests, a lot of the work a CNA does includes heavy lifting, flexing over or stretching, and being on your feet for lengthy durations. Unless an exercising CNA intends to complete a bridge program or a degree, CNA settings provide little room for growth. Some may make a decision to move to management settings, yet they're typically not able to relocate up the nursing ladder without heading back to school


Some likewise have rotating changes, suggesting they function various days or times weekly. Individuals seeking consistency may discover this challengingespecially after doing it for some time.
